     15   @file
     16   PchRegs.h
     17 
     18   @brief
     19   Register names for VLV SC.
     20 
     21   Conventions:
     22 
     23   - Prefixes:
     24     Definitions beginning with "R_" are registers
     25     Definitions beginning with "B_" are bits within registers
     26     Definitions beginning with "V_" are meaningful values of bits within the registers
     27     Definitions beginning with "S_" are register sizes
     28     Definitions beginning with "N_" are the bit position
     29   - In general, PCH registers are denoted by "_PCH_" in register names
     30   - Registers / bits that are different between PCH generations are denoted by
     31     "_PCH_<generation_name>_" in register/bit names. e.g., "_PCH_VLV_"
     32   - Registers / bits that are different between SKUs are denoted by "_<SKU_name>"
     33     at the end of the register/bit names
     34   - Registers / bits of new devices introduced in a PCH generation will be just named
     35     as "_PCH_" without <generation_name> inserted.
     36 
     37 **/
